2002-11-02  Lyndon Tremblay  <humasect@shaw.ca>

        * NSTableView.m ([NSTableView -columnAtPoint:]):
Swapped sides of while statement && operator to check for _numberOfColumns first. Now only raises an NSOutOfRange exception instead of crashing when a 0-column
        NSTableView is clicked.
